Understanding the Hindi Translation of Sanitation
So, what exactly does sanitation mean in Hindi? The most common and accurate translation is स्वच्छता (Swachhta). This word carries a powerful meaning, encompassing cleanliness, hygiene, and the overall state of being sanitary. But it's not just a single word! Depending on the context, you might also come across related terms that add a bit more nuance. Sometimes, you might see words like सफाई (Safai), which directly translates to 'cleaning' or 'cleanliness', or स्वास्थ्यकर स्थिति (Swasthyakara Sthiti), which points to 'healthy condition'. However, स्वच्छता (Swachhta) is the go-to term for sanitation. Imagine you are talking about public health campaigns. The core message of ensuring clean environments and hygienic practices will be best conveyed using स्वच्छता (Swachhta). When talking about waste management and sewage systems, you'd again lean towards using स्वच्छता (Swachhta) to underscore the importance of these systems in maintaining a sanitary environment.
Swachhta, is not merely about physical cleanliness. It's a holistic concept deeply woven into the fabric of Indian society, reflecting the values of health, well-being, and community responsibility. The term has become increasingly relevant with the rise of various government initiatives and social movements aimed at improving public health and hygiene. For instance, Swachh Bharat Abhiyan (Clean India Mission), a nationwide campaign, prominently uses the word to emphasize the importance of cleanliness across the country. The Importance of Sanitation for Health and Well-being
Alright, let's talk about why sanitation is super important. It's not just about aesthetics, folks! Proper sanitation, represented by स्वच्छता (Swachhta) in Hindi, is crucial for public health and well-being. Think about it: a clean environment is the foundation for preventing diseases. When we have access to clean water, proper waste disposal, and hygienic practices, we significantly reduce the spread of harmful bacteria and viruses. This directly translates to fewer illnesses and a healthier population. Diseases like cholera, typhoid, and dysentery, which are often linked to poor sanitation, can be effectively controlled through improved practices. Beyond the immediate health benefits, good sanitation also contributes to a better quality of life. Clean surroundings enhance the overall living experience, making communities more livable and enjoyable. It also boosts economic productivity. When people are healthy, they are more capable of working and contributing to their communities, which drives economic growth. The impact of sanitation also extends to environmental protection. Proper waste management helps prevent pollution of water sources, preserving ecosystems, and ensuring the sustainability of natural resources.
